I had a dental implant this year, and for me the total cost breakdown and dates of payment were:
$435.00 bone graft surgery 12/2012
$13.49 pain medications and other implant-related medications 12/2012
$1800.00 implant surgery 4/2013
$1200.00 crown 8/2013
$3448.49 TOTAL
I could have chosen a bridge instead and you are right, that would have been lower in cost.
However, I understand the cost is about twice as much in parts of the country that have a high cost of living. So, one's location should be taken into account.
